WebBS EN 304 Heating boilers with atomising oil burners BS EN 15034 Condensing heating boilers for fuel oil BS EN 15035 Oil fired room sealed units up to 70kW Commercial BS … WebWith the staple-up system, aluminum heat emission fins are used to hold the radiant heating tubing up against the bottom of the sub-floor. A reflective barrier and insulation is then installed below this so that all of the heat goes in the direction that you want which is up into the room above.

WebDec 2, 2024 · Nest documentation suggests you TRY running without a C wire. If the thermostat can leech enough power off the R-W connection to keep the battery charged without the furnace detecting it is doing so, you'll be ok. The only way to know is to try. Just install the thing without a C wire and let it run for a while.
